NE29 house prices in North Tyneside

The median sold price in NE29 between 21 Nov 2025 and 27 Jul 2026 was £180,000 across 250 recorded sales. NE29 covers part of North Tyneside around the Chirton & Percy Main ward. Sold prices, council tax, schools, deprivation and planning for this district — from official UK data, in one place.

Council tax

What council tax costs in NE29

Band D · North Tyneside · 2026-27

£2,462

a year — the benchmark band every English authority is compared on.

Annual council tax charge for each band in North Tyneside, 2026-27
Band1991 valueA year
Aup to £40,000£1,641
B£40,001–£52,000£1,915
C£52,001–£68,000£2,188
D£68,001–£88,000£2,462
E£88,001–£120,000£3,009
F£120,001–£160,000£3,556
G£160,001–£320,000£4,103
Hover £320,000£4,924

These are North Tyneside's charges for 2026-27, the authority NE29 falls in — not an estimate for any individual home. A property's band is set by the Valuation Office Agency and we never guess it; look up a band on GOV.UK and read your row. Bands reflect what a home was worth on 1 April 1991, not today.

Two sources, one table

What it costs to run a home in NE29, band by band

North Tyneside's council tax for 2026-27 set against the NE29 median sold price of £180,000 across 250 recorded sales — the annual running cost beside the purchase price, which neither source shows on its own.

Council tax band, its 1991 valuation range, the annual and monthly charge in North Tyneside for 2026-27, and that charge as a share of the NE29 median sold price
Band1991 valueVOA basisA yearNorth TynesideA month÷ 12Of the median÷ £180,000
Aup to £40,000£1,641£1370.91%
B£40,001–£52,000£1,915£1601.06%
C£52,001–£68,000£2,188£1821.22%
D£68,001–£88,000£2,462£2051.37%
E£88,001–£120,000£3,009£2511.67%
F£120,001–£160,000£3,556£2961.98%
G£160,001–£320,000£4,103£3422.28%
Hover £320,000£4,924£4102.74%

The last column is the band's annual charge divided by the NE29 median sold price — a comparison of two published figures, not a rate anyone charges. It is not a mapping from price to band: a band records what a home was worth on 1 April 1991 and is set by the Valuation Office Agency, so it cannot be worked out from a 2020s sale price. Look up a specific band on GOV.UK. Instalment counts vary by authority, so the monthly column is simply the year over twelve.

Questions, answered

The NE29 report: your questions

What is the average house price in NE29?
The median sold price in NE29, North Tyneside was £180,000 across 250 recorded sales between 21 Nov 2025 and 27 Jul 2026. Most sales fell between £85,900 and £345,500. That is the median of real HM Land Registry transactions, not an estimate or a valuation.
How much is council tax in NE29?
NE29 is billed by North Tyneside, whose Band D charge for 2026-27 is £2,462 a year. Every band from A to H is listed on this page. A property's band is set by the Valuation Office Agency and there is no free per-address dataset for it, so we never guess an individual home's band — look it up on GOV.UK and read your row.
Which schools are near NE29?
The Department for Education's register lists 8 open schools within 3 km of the NE29 district centre, the nearest being Collingwood Primary School (last Ofsted grade: Good). These are nearest by straight-line distance from the district centroid — they are not catchment or admission areas, which councils set individually and do not publish centrally.
Is NE29 a deprived area?
On the English Indices of Deprivation 2025, the 12 NE29 postcodes we sampled run from decile 1 to decile 10, with a median of decile 3 of 10 — where 1 is among the most deprived 10% of England and 10 the least deprived. Deprivation is published for small areas, not postcode districts, so a district like NE29 usually spans several. It is area context, never a judgement on an individual home.
Have there been planning applications near NE29?
The last check of the local planning authority register found 431 applications within 500 m of the NE29 district centre; the most recent are listed on this page with their reference, description and status as the authority published them. For an up-to-the-minute search, use the planning tool with your full postcode.
Can I see what an individual address in NE29 sold for?
Yes — this page lists the 24 most recently sold doors of the 237 distinct addresses in the records we hold for NE29, each with its price and date. Addresses come from recorded sales since 1995, so a home that has never been sold does not appear; and we link an address to its own property page only where the match is certain, never by guessing.
How up to date are the NE29 sold prices?
Sold prices come from HM Land Registry Price Paid Data, covering sales up to 31 July 2026. The store is rebuilt monthly. New sales can take several weeks to appear in the official register after completion, so the very latest transactions may not show yet.
Does NE29 cover my exact street?
NE29 is the outward half of the postcode and covers the whole district, so the district-wide figures on this page are medians and ranges — not a valuation of any single property. The address list gives you the door-level picture, and the free checks take a full postcode.
